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
58776659279 6201808379 24090 8234 6202
664 927436
664 927436
10794636983 8849489 076607
All about undefined
Interested in learning more?
664 927436
10794636983 8849489 076607
See more
527723 691897672 894643
915 4187808831 02639 47
See more
3293 2294364
88 1742597 22
See more